Look at the Graph
Graphs are charts that show data. They can be helpful tools! Beginning readers hone their phonics skills while learning about bar graphs, line graphs, pie charts, and more! As readers practice decoding words with the digraph ph, they gain math knowledge. Every Stairway Decodables nonfiction book combines multiple aspects of the Science of Reading to support small group instruction, independent reading, and reading practice at home.
